Indecent Noise Releases Enchanting New Album ‘Everything Is Connected’

Aleksander Stawierej AKA the Warsaw-based holder to monikers including Raw Tech Audio, ACIDØ, and Indecent Noise, has recently unveiled a powerful new album under that third alias, Everything Is Connected on Black Hole Recordings. Over the last 10 years, Indecent Noise has become strongly connected to the sound of the 303, leaving a massive impact on the trance world.

This album truly represents the depth of the producer’s abilities with 15 massive studio cuts that showcase solos, co-productions, vocal collabs, I.N. remixes, and a cover. Listeners hear his signature sound get expanded upon in many different tonal ways, at times through different euphoric drops, and others through intricate hardstyle/core sounds. A handful of artists that contributed to the album include, vocalist, Noire Lee in addition to studio collaborations with Lostly, EverLight, onTune, Diver & Ace, and Renegade System.

Between the titular single, “Everything is Connected” to collaborations such as, “Worlds Collide” with Lostly, and “Kernel Panic” with EverLight, the album brings the listener on an immersive journey. Thematic elements develop such as the repeated use of the 303 heard in the tune “Nightmare Fuel” in addition to darker tones heard in “Extractor” with Renegade System.

The album also has listener-grabbing moments thanks to the beautiful vocals from Noire Lee heard in “Sunglasses At Night” in addition to the uplifting chords in “Vision Of The Dream.” Some cooler moments are expressed as well, especially in the one-two overture in “Brightest Day” and the ambient, atmospheric sounds heard in “White Lotus.” “Lekko” marks the middle of the album, and is the polish word for “light-of-weight” properly named for the breath of relief the listener feels midway through.

In the final quarter, Aleksander takes inspiration from generation-Rave channels and closes out with three genuine cuts. “R.A.V.E.” is reminiscent of the riffs of Fierce Ruling Diva’s “Rubb It in” and emphasizes that inspiration drawn for the album. Between the quick breaks in “Show Me Where To Go” to the soaring chords and enchanting vocals in “Pictures Of A Gallery” with Diver & Ace, there is still so much to unpack. Overall, Everything Is Connected marks itself as a massive milestone in his musical career and will certainly make a significant impact on the electronic scene as a whole.
